diff --git a/tools/llvm-readobj/ARMEHABIPrinter.h b/tools/llvm-readobj/ARMEHABIPrinter.h index fae3b6d894a..6f0797b0763 100644 --- a/tools/llvm-readobj/ARMEHABIPrinter.h +++ b/tools/llvm-readobj/ARMEHABIPrinter.h @@ -435,7 +435,7 @@ void PrinterContext::PrintExceptionTable(const Elf_Shdr *IT, switch (PersonalityIndex) { case AEABI_UNWIND_CPP_PR0: - llvm_unreachable("Personality 0 should be compact inline!"); + PrintOpcodes(Contents->data() + TableEntryOffset, 3, 1); break; case AEABI_UNWIND_CPP_PR1: case AEABI_UNWIND_CPP_PR2: